How did it go bad? There was a recall on coil wire routing on 4.3 engines that caused a misfire condition, this if left unrepaired caused converter failure. seems the fix is to reroute the coil wire so it's runs over the top of the plug wires to the coil. It was too close to metal brackets and tranny filler pipe.


https://www.2carpros.com/forum/automotive_pictures/62217_Recall_Converter_1.jpg

I would think if you get the right cat for the truck, aftermarket or OEM should work.
